Skip to content

Commit

Permalink
Browse files Browse the repository at this point in the history
  • Loading branch information
kaosat-dev committed May 25, 2017
2 parents 9081c70 + d05f7d6 commit afffde2
Show file tree
Hide file tree
Showing 3 changed files with 17 additions and 9 deletions.
5 changes: 5 additions & 0 deletions .npmignore
Original file line number Diff line number Diff line change
@@ -0,0 +1,5 @@
#various
doc

#build tools
.travis.yml
2 changes: 1 addition & 1 deletion README.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@
<img src="doc/logo.png" width=256 align=right>

>*OpenJsCad.org* is a more up-to-date [OpenJsCAD](http://joostn.github.com/OpenJsCad/) frontend where you can edit .jscad files either locally or online via JS editor (built-in).
A few functions are available to make the transition from [OpenSCAD](http://openscad.org/) to OpenJSCAD easier ([OpenSCAD.jscad](https://github.com/jscad/OpenSCAD.jscad) built-in),
A few functions are available to make the transition from [OpenSCAD](http://openscad.org/) to OpenJSCAD easier ([scad-api](https://github.com/jscad/scad-api) built-in),
as well CLI (command-line interface) for server-side computations with NodeJS.

[![GitHub version](https://badge.fury.io/gh/jscad%2FOpenJSCAD.org.svg)](https://badge.fury.io/gh/jscad%2FOpenJSCAD.org)
Expand Down
19 changes: 11 additions & 8 deletions package.json
Original file line number Diff line number Diff line change
Expand Up @@ -8,15 +8,18 @@
"openjscad": "src/cli/cli.js"
},
"scripts": {
"test": "ava './src/**/*.test.js' --require babel-register --verbose --timeout 10000",
"test": "ava './src/**/*.test.js' --verbose --timeout 10000",
"build-web": "browserify src/ui/index.js -o dist/index.js -t [babelify browserify minifyify]",
"build-min": "browserify src/ui/min.js -o dist/min.js -t [babelify browserify minifyify]",
"build-opt": "browserify src/ui/opt.js -o dist/opt.js -t [babelify browserify minifyify]",
"build-all": "npm run build-web && npm run build-min && npm run build-opt",
"start-dev": "budo src/ui/index.js:dist/index.js --port=8080 --live -- -b -t babelify",
"release-patch": "git checkout master; npm run build-all && npm version patch && npm run build-all; git commit -a -m 'chore(release): created patch release/'; git push origin master --tags ",
"release-minor": "git checkout master; npm run build-all && npm version minor && npm run build-all; git commit -a -m 'chore(release): created minor release/'; git push origin master --tags ",
"release-major": "git checkout master; npm run build-all && npm version major && npm run build-all; git commit -a -m 'chore(release): created major release/'; git push origin master --tags "
"preversion": "npm test",
"version": "npm run build && git add -A ",
"postversion": "git push origin master && git push origin master --tags",
"release-patch": "git checkout master; npm version patch",
"release-minor": "git checkout master; npm version minor",
"release-major": "git checkout master; npm version major"
},
"contributors": [
{
Expand All @@ -39,21 +42,21 @@
"@jscad/scad-api": "0.3.4",
"@jscad/openscad-openjscad-translator": "0.0.10",
"astring": "^1.0.2",
"brace": "^0.9.0",
"esprima": "^3.1.3",
"estraverse": "^4.2.0",
"brace": "0.10.0",
"most-gestures": "^0.2.0",
"webworkify": "^1.4.0"
},
"devDependencies": {
"ava": "^0.15.2",
"ava": "^0.19.1",
"babel-cli": "^6.6.5",
"babel-core": "^6.2.1",
"babel-preset-es2015": "^6.1.18",
"babelify": "^7.2.0",
"browserify": "^13.0.0",
"browserify": "14.3.0",
"browserify-shim": "^3.8.12",
"budo": "^8.3.0",
"budo": "10.0.3",
"minifyify": "^7.3.3"
},
"browserify": {
Expand Down

0 comments on commit afffde2

Please sign in to comment.